Free Men (2011)

Genre : Drama, History

Runtime : 1H 39M

Director : Ismaël Ferroukhi
Writer : Alain-Michel Blanc, Ismaël Ferroukhi

Synopsis

In Paris during WWII, an Algerian immigrant is inspired to join the resistance by his unexpected friendship with a Jewish man. Based on not very known facts about the Muslim community in Paris during WWII, when the Paris Mosque and its dynamic leader played a pivotal role in supporting the resistance and rescuing Jews.
